Once again we have to thank Sean for another quiz at the White Hart in aid of our church funds. It was very well attended with seven teams taking part enjoying the usual banter and good hearted competition. One of the regular teams won and by a significant margin so well done to them. Being well attended the total of over £130 raised was excellent – a huge thank you to all who supported it. Paul Smith, Churchwarden.
